Hi guys. I'm confused. I reside in Canada, my wife lives outside of Canada. Can you please help me identify the fees to pay? On the page it says:

Family Class
Sponsorship application (per application) $75.00
Principal applicant $475.00
Spouse, common-law partner or conjugal partner $550.00
Right of Permanent Residence Fee $490.00
Total amount for all applications: $1,590.00

Is this the total amount I am supposed to pay? Thanks

Total is $1040:

Fee to sponsor- $75

Fee for applicant (who is ALSO your spouse)- $475

RPRF- $490

And just like that, you saved $550!
